Output 9962fd80aed35a91397c990cb06d94189d5d0a0f6cbb816ada8f2acb59a8d49f:6

value
33529898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19df363503a80c96d11b8e8a69dfeb8b08453243 OP_EQUAL
address
2Muc2H6yFqjgiXvLpNKwkaETfpMLHp7XmCw
transaction
9962fd80aed35a91397c990cb06d94189d5d0a0f6cbb816ada8f2acb59a8d49f